74 providers in Diabetic Kidney Disease, Neuroanesthesiology, Pulmonary And Respiratory Disease Care, Speech Therapy

74 providers in Diabetic Kidney Disease, Neuroanesthesiology, Pulmonary And Respiratory Disease Care, Speech Therapy